The Donald E. Young Center houses an Aquatic Center that is available to students and members of the community. There is a large pool for lap swimming and a smaller pool for exercises. The operation of the pools in the Aquatic Center must meet the needs of a diverse group of users. To meet this goal, a middle of the road approach has been selected for water temperatures. The small pool is approximately 92º, large pool is 83º and air temperature is 85º.
The Aquatic Center contains:
6-lane 25-meter pool containing 200,000 gallons of water
3-lane 50,000 gallon instructional pool with hydraulic moveable floor
350 seating capacity
Adults and seniors may swim laps in the large pool or exercise in the small pool during lap swim. Youth may swim laps if accompanied by a parent/guardian. Rec swim is for all ages.

Black Hills Gold Swim Team
If you are between the ages of 5 and 18, plunge into the Young Center pool for swim team practice. Coaches work intensively with the four groups (developmental, advanced, junior varsity, and varsity) on improving stroke technique, building endurance, setting goals, and preparing for competition.
